About the role

  • Provide proactive administrative and logistical support to assigned executives, including calendar management, travel coordination, and meeting preparation.
  • Serve as a scheduling point of contact for the commercial team, managing client meetings, internal planning sessions, and cross-functional coordination.
  • Anticipate scheduling conflicts and independently resolve them, ensuring seamless alignment across leaders and client engagements.
  • Prepare and edit correspondence, reports, and presentation materials with attention to accuracy and professionalism.
  • Manage sensitive and confidential information with the highest level of discretion.
  • Coordinate executive team meetings, track follow-up actions, and ensure completion of commitments.
  • Collaborate with the Lead Executive Administrator and broader administrative team to standardize processes and maintain consistent executive support across the organization.
  • Support internal and external event logistics as needed, including client visits, team meetings, and leadership offsites.
  • Build strong working relationships with internal leaders, clients, and partners to ensure effective communication and alignment.
  • Identify and implement opportunities to enhance workflows through AI or automation tools (e.g., document summarization, task routing, or data parsing) to increase efficiency and accuracy.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of administrative experience supporting senior executives in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
  • Bachelor’s degree preferred or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Proven experience managing executive-level scheduling and high-volume coordination, preferably within a commercial or client-facing organization.
  • Exceptional organization, time management, and attention to detail.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to exercise sound judgment and handle confidential information with discretion.
  • High pro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and scheduling tools (e.g., Outlook, Teams, Salesforce, or similar).
  • Demonstrated ability to anticipate needs, adapt quickly to change, and manage competing priorities.
  • Comfort using or learning AI-supported tools (e.g., ChatGPT, CoPilot, or role-specific tools) to improve daily workflows.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with sound judgment and creativity in designing solutions.
